PostgreSQL數據庫安全性可以通過以下幾種方式來保障:
訪問控制:通過設置用戶和角色權限,限制用戶對數據庫的訪問權限。可以設置不同級別的權限,例如只讀、讀寫、管理員等。
數據加密:通過使用SSL/TLS加密數據庫連接,可以保護數據在傳輸過程中的安全性。此外,還可以使用加密算法對數據進行加密存儲。
審計日志:啟用審計日志功能,記錄數據庫的操作日志,可以追蹤用戶的操作行為,發現潛在的安全問題。
更新及時:保持數據庫軟件和操作系統的更新,及時安裝最新的補丁和安全更新,以防止安全漏洞被利用。
數據備份:定期對數據庫進行備份,確保數據的安全性和可恢復性。最好將備份數據存儲在安全的地方,以防止數據泄露或丟失。
安全審計:定期進行安全審計,檢查數據庫的安全設置和配置是否符合最佳實踐,及時發現并解決問題。
綜上所述,通過以上措施的綜合應用,可以有效保障PostgreSQL數據庫的安全性。